Transaction fb65dafd229c371d03e8867530495d32967c87a9564f5b6a72b164d56f4a0289
1 Input
1 Output
-
fb65dafd229c371d03e8867530495d32967c87a9564f5b6a72b164d56f4a0289:0
- value
- 58795727
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0aa51ea2b93b8e9efd9ed4028f39775053950221 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1yHZdnEzTMWTXgTjacAZK5Nv3ThX75A65